Bio Fertilizer Market Size
The Global Bio Fertilizer Market size was USD 124.85 Billion in 2024 and is projected to touch USD 141.61 Billion in 2025 and further reach USD 346.38 Billion by 2033, exhibiting a steady CAGR of 11.83% during the forecast period from 2025 to 2033. This significant growth trajectory reflects a global shift towards sustainable agriculture and the mounting environmental and health concerns associated with chemical-based fertilizers. As regulatory authorities tighten environmental compliance and sustainability targets across developed and developing nations alike, bio fertilizers have emerged as a viable and necessary alternative to conventional inputs.
The bio fertilizer market is also being propelled by increased adoption within certified organic farming systems, which are expanding at a rapid pace globally. Organic growers, now representing a sizable portion of the agricultural sector, increasingly rely on microbial solutions to enhance soil fertility, restore nutrient cycles, and support crop productivity. Approximately 58% of new organic farms are integrating bio fertilizers into their crop management strategies from inception.

Segmentation Analysis
The Bio Fertilizer Market is broadly segmented based on type and application. Type-based segmentation includes bacterial, actinomycetes, and fungi fertilizers—each catering to different crop needs. Bacterial and fungal fertilizers dominate the global usage due to their versatility. In terms of application, bio fertilizers are utilized in cereals, grains, pulses, oilseeds, fruits, vegetables, and other crop categories. Cereals and oilseeds account for the majority of market volume, driven by their widespread cultivation and nutrient requirements.
